Harbor seal (Phoca vitulina richardii) use of the Bering Glacier habitat: Implications for management

Harbor seal (Phoca vitulina richardii) use of a haulout in Vitus Lake at the terminus of the Bering Glacier (60° 5′ N, 143° 30′ W) was characterized by conducting 69 aerial surveys over the 2001–2003 period. Harbor seals were observed hauling out only on low, flat icebergs in Vitus Lake, predominantly (80% ± 3%) at the head of Seal River.
